AP4370 Overview
The AP4370 is a decoding IC patible to Qualm High Voltage Dedicated Charging Port (HVDCP) Quick Charge (QC) 2.0 protocol. It decodes the different binations of D+/D- signals, generated by the portable device, into the related configurations of V1/V2, which can be used to change either voltage reference or voltage feedback divider resister for the controller IC to make the further constant voltage/constant current...
AP4370 Key Features
- patible to Qualm HVDCP Quick Charge 2.0 Protocol Class A: 5V/9V/12V
- Ultra Low Static Current: 80µA at 5V VCC
- Wide VCC Supply Voltage: 4.5V to 15V
- Over Voltage Discharge Feature to Accelerate Output Voltage
- Small Profile: SOT26 SMD Package in Accordance with Level 3
- Totally Lead-free & Fully RoHS pliant (Notes 1 & 2)
- Halogen and Antimony Free. “Green” Device (Note 3)
